<p><strong>About the Role</strong></p>
<p>You'll build the platform that powers Hark's AI agent — the runtime, the infrastructure, the primitives. Everything that makes the intelligence actually works in production.</p>
<p>That means owning the hard systems problems, such as low-latency streaming, reliable tool execution, memory and context at scale, and orchestration logic that holds up under real usage. You will be building the foundation that everything else runs on.</p>
<p>This is a high-ownership role on a small team. You'll work directly with the people building the models and the people shipping the product, and the systems you build will define what's possible for both.</p>
<p><strong>Responsibilities</strong></p>
<ul>
<li>Build the core runtime that powers Hark's agent platform. Orchestration, tool execution, memory retrieval, streaming, and the systems that make all of it work reliably together.</li>
<li>Own features end-to-end, from early prototyping alongside model researchers to production deployment and iteration based on real usage.</li>
<li>Architect the platform primitives that the rest of the product team builds on. Agent runtimes, execution sandboxes, memory APIs, streaming pipelines.</li>
<li>Instrument and evaluate the product. Write evals, track quality regressions, and feed signals back into the model and product loop.</li>
<li>Work across the stack when the problem requires it.</li>
